The 2023 Women's World Cup, hosted by Australia and New Zealand, broke even after generating more than $570 million in revenue.
The next women's World Cup in 2027 will be hosted by Brazil, making it the first edition to be held in South America.
The US is poised to be named host of the 2031 edition, which will be expanded to 48 teams from 32. Infantino also said there was massive potential for football to generate more revenue outside Europe.
